Why Are As Seen on TV products so bad?

In some cases, they are very good products that have long lives in the marketplace. They may appear to be scams because of the approach used in their ads (yell & sell) and because the costs of selling through TV are quite high. That means the cost of the product must be quite low relative to price.

How much is a TV infomercial?

Producing a half-hour infomercial can cost anywhere from $25,000 to $250,000, depending on the production values and the host or talent involved in the shoot. For the sake of comparison: The average cost of producing a 30-second national TV commercial is about $350,000.

Are infomercials legit?

While legitimate companies use infomercials to sell worthwhile products, scammers also tap this form of advertising to make deceptive pitches. Previously relegated to late-night television, infomercials are now spilling over into regular evening programming and respected daytime fare.
